Intro: Atlantic City's casino floor smoking ban is expected to loom large Tuesday when state lawmakers grapple again with the smoking ban issue.
After a month hiatus, a House-Senate conference committee will try again to craft a compromise bill on limiting smoking indoors in Pennsylvania. If the six members, who include Sen. Robert Mellow, D-Peckville, and Rep. Robert Belfanti, D-Northumberland, succeed, they will present their compromise to both chambers for a yes/no vote.
Two conferees have different takes on what the vote this week by the City Council in Atlantic City to ban smoking on the floor of casinos will mean to the debate here.
Mr. Belfanti suggests that Atlantic City's smoking ban will be good for business at the seven operating casinos in Pennsylvania.
